The study aimed to evaluate agro-biological characteristics, yield, quality, and combining ability of self-inbreeding lines and to select F1 hybrid waxgourd combinations through survey and variety comparison experiments at Field Crops Research Institute, Hai Duong Province. Based on combining ability evaluation of 31 lines of fourth self-inbreeding generation,6 wax gourd lines were selected, namely BA6-3-7, BB3-4-5, BB5-6-4, BB7-3- 6, BF5-6-4 and BF9-3-2 with high general combining ability in terms of yield. At the same time, a combination of hybrid wax gourd designated D5/D2 (BF5-6-4/BB3-4-5; named VC21) was selected. The VC21 wax gourd grew well and had good resistance to downy mildew and powdery mildew in both spring-summer and autumn-winter cropping seasons. The VC21 variety had a growth period of 70-75 days from planting to the first harvest, about 105-110 days to the end of harvest and plant height of 370.9-405.2cm. The fruit weight was 1.45-1.51kg and yield of 50.04-57.76 tons/ha. The gourds showed dark green skin, light green flesh with dry matter content of 4.8%, fiber of 17.30%, total sugar of 2.45% and vitamin C content of 4.75mg. VC21 wax gourd variety had fruit shape, fruit weight and quality suitable to consumer preference (fruit length of 39.7-42.8cm, fruit diameter of 7.5-7.8cm, flesh thickness of 2.3-2.5cm).
